application_description_indent |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
argument_description_color |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
argument_description_indent |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
argument_description_list_filter |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
argument_description_list_order |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
argument_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
basic_usage_writer(std::optional< bool > use_color={})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inline |
basic_usage_writer(stream_type &output, bool use_color=false)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inline |
basic_usage_writer(stream_type &output, stream_type &error, bool use_color=false)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inline |
blank_line_after_command_description |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
blank_line_after_description |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
blank_line_after_syntax |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
color_reset |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
command_description_color |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
command_description_indent |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
command_info_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
command_manager() const |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otected |
command_manager_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
error |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
error_color |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
for_each_argument_in_description_order(Func f) const |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otected |
include_aliases_in_description |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
include_application_description |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
include_default_value_in_description |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
name_separator |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
output |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
parser() const |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otected |
parser_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
set_color(const char *color)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otected |
stream_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
string_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
string_view_type typedef |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
syntax_indent |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
usage_prefix_color |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
use_abbreviated_syntax |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
use_color() const |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otected |
use_short_names_for_syntax |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
use_white_space_value_separator | ookii::basic_usage_writer< CharType, Traits, Alloc > | |
write_abbreviated_remaining_arguments()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_alias(string_view_type alias, string_view_type prefix)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_aliases(const std::vector< string_type > &aliases, const std::vector< CharType > &short_aliases, string_view_type prefix, string_view_type short_prefix)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_application_description(string_view_type description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_description(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_description(string_view_type description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_description_body(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_description_header(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_description_list_header()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_descriptions()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_name(string_view_type name, string_view_type prefix)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_name_for_description(string_view_type name, string_view_type prefix)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_argument_syntax(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_available_commands_header()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_description(const command_info_type &command)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_description(string_view_type description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_description_body(const command_info_type &command)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_description_header(const command_info_type &command)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_descriptions()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_list_usage(const command_manager_type &manager)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linevirtual |
write_command_list_usage_core()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_list_usage_footer()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_list_usage_syntax()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_command_name(string_view_type name)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_default_value(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_error(string_view_type message)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inline |
write_more_info_message()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_multi_value_suffix()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_optional_argument_syntax(const argument_type &arg)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_parser_usage(const parser_type &parser, usage_help_request request=usage_help_request::full)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linevirtual |
write_parser_usage_core(usage_help_request request)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_parser_usage_syntax() |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_positional_argument_name(string_view_type name, string_view_type prefix, std::optional< CharType > separator)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_spacing(size_t count)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_switch_value_description(string_view_type value_description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_usage_syntax_prefix(string_view_type command_name)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_value_description(string_view_type value_description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
write_value_description_for_description(string_view_type value_description)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lineprotectedvirtual |
~basic_usage_writer() (defined in ookii::basic_usage_writer< CharType, Traits, Alloc >) | ookii::basic_usage_writer< CharType, Traits, Alloc > | inlinevirtual |